## Env Vars — Garage Feed

Quick notes for the sync: the Stallwick occupancy feed now pushes counts from all four downtown decks every 30 seconds. `GF_POLL_MS` and `GF_DECK_FILTER` behave as before, no drama there. The only gotcha is the upstream sensor gateway now requires an auth credential instead of IP allowlisting, so that has to live in the env file. Put the credential line right below this paragraph.

secret setting of fajof-tagep: VAULT_KEY13=796f7aba7157f

For the weekly eng sync: the Lanternby ops vault auto-locked after three failed unseal attempts, and the canary deploy gating rules for Driftgate are stored inside it. Until we regain access, canaries for the payments tier cannot promote past the 5% stage, since the gating thresholds (error budget, latency ceiling) are read from the vault at rollout time. Rotation of the unseal shares is scheduled. To reopen the vault for the interim, the on-duty lead should enter the recovery passphrase below.

vault phrase of hawif-yahag = istir-druir-novwyn-aldax-normir-fenwyn

## Break-Glass: ChronoGate Chip Reader

If the ChronoGate timing-chip reader at the Velden Marathon finish line loses sync with the Stridewell backend, operators may bypass normal auth to flush the local split buffer. Use this only after two failed remote resets, and log the incident in the Stridewell tracker before the race director signs off. Unlocking the maintenance console requires the recovery passphrase below.

strongbox words: druath-quenael